Mastering Tech During Your Getaway
Going on vacation doesn't mean unplugging from your tech! With a few clever tips, you can seamlessly integrate your devices into your travel plans for a more connected experience. First, download essential apps like maps, translation tools, and local guides in advance of you head. This ensures guaranteed access even when Wi-Fi is limited.
- Take along a portable charger to keep your devices powered up on the go.
- Explore in a travel adapter if be visiting a country with different outlets.
- Leverage airplane mode to save battery life and stay clear of unnecessary data charges while in transit.
